With this method, you’ll have an informative progress bar that visually represents your data in Excel! Method 2 – Using Data Bars Highlight the entire range (C5:C10) that contains the progress percentages. Go to the Home tab in Excel. Click on Conditional Formatting and choose Data Bars....
